WebbAntibiotics are only used to treat bacterial chest infections. They're not used for treating viral chest infections, like flu or viral bronchitis. This is because antibiotics do not work for viral infections. Always … WebbIf chest congestion is a result of allergy-induced asthma, an individual may find it difficult to breathe normally. Allergy-induced asthma causes the airways in the lungs to become inflamed and swollen, cutting off the ability to breathe freely. Breathing difficulty may result in shortness of breath, chest tightness and trouble sleeping.
